Laura Mearns, owner and director of leading estate and lettings agency Northwood North East, scooped another major award when she was named ‘Business Person of the Year’ at the annual Pride of Inverurie Awards: Celebrating Our Community.
Sponsored by Johnston Carmichael, the ‘Business Person of the Year’ Award celebrated ‘an individual who has shown an outstanding contribution to their sector, above and beyond their own company or organisation’s expectations’.
Graham Leith, a Partner at Johnston Carmichael, presented the award. He said: “We’re very proud to support the communities in which we live and work at Johnston Carmichael, and the Pride of Inverurie Awards are a fantastic way to celebrate local success stories.
“It was a real privilege to present the Business Person of the Year award to Laura, who exemplifies the ambition and commitment that make Inverurie’s business community thrive.”
Northwood’s Inverurie office opened on the popular North-east town’s High Street in June 2021. The first office was opened in Aberdeen’s Rosemount in 2009, when the company was first launched by Laura and her husband Steven. A third was opened on Banchory High Street last summer.
